[pkg-eucalyptus-commits] r22 - in mule/trunk/debian: . patches
Chris Grzegorczyk
grze-guest at alioth.debian.org
Wed Mar 10 03:20:35 UTC 2010
Author: grze-guest
Date: 2010-03-10 03:20:34 +0000 (Wed, 10 Mar 2010)
New Revision: 22
Added:
mule/trunk/debian/exclude
mule/trunk/debian/patches/03_remove_spring_jms.diff
Modified:
mule/trunk/debian/README.Debian
mule/trunk/debian/build.xml
mule/trunk/debian/control
mule/trunk/debian/patches/series
mule/trunk/debian/rules
Log:
Updated to build as much of mule as possible
Modified: mule/trunk/debian/README.Debian
===================================================================
--- mule/trunk/debian/README.Debian 2010-03-09 22:11:55 UTC (rev 21)
+++ mule/trunk/debian/README.Debian 2010-03-10 03:20:34 UTC (rev 22)
@@ -1 +1,4 @@
-This package is a partial build of the Mule Enterprise Service Bus. The reason the build is only partial is because of proprietary or missing dependencies. The missing dependencies will be progressively addressed and this packages completeness will improve concomitantly.
+This is only some very first sketch of a package to learn about how far I would get
+
+Steffen
+
Modified: mule/trunk/debian/build.xml
===================================================================
--- mule/trunk/debian/build.xml 2010-03-09 22:11:55 UTC (rev 21)
+++ mule/trunk/debian/build.xml 2010-03-10 03:20:34 UTC (rev 22)
@@ -35,7 +35,7 @@
classpathref="classpath"
destdir="@{dir}/${build.dir}"
deprecation="false"
- failonerror="true"
+ failonerror="false"
debug="true"
target="1.5"
listfiles="true"/>
@@ -57,17 +57,82 @@
<build-sub dir="modules/xml" jar="module-xml"/>
<build-sub dir="modules/client" jar="module-client"/>
<build-sub dir="modules/builders" jar="module-builders"/>
+ <!--build-sub dir="modules/acegi" jar="module-acegi"/-->
+ <!--build-sub dir="modules/boot" jar="module-boot"/-->
+ <!--build-sub dir="modules/jboss-transactions" jar="module-jboss-transactions"/-->
+ <build-sub dir="modules/jaas" jar="module-jaas"/>
+ <!--build-sub dir="modules/jca/jca-core" jar="module-jca-core"/-->
+ <!--build-sub dir="modules/management" jar="module-management"/-->
+ <build-sub dir="modules/ognl" jar="module-ognl"/>
+ <!--build-sub dir="modules/osgi" jar="module-osgi"/-->
+ <!--build-sub dir="modules/persistence" jar="module-persistence"/-->
+ <!--build-sub dir="modules/pgp" jar="module-pgp"/-->
+ <build-sub dir="modules/scripting" jar="module-scripting"/>
+ <build-sub dir="modules/spring-extras" jar="module-spring-extras"/>
+ <build-sub dir="transports/bpm" jar="transport-bpm"/>
+ <!--build-sub dir="transports/cxf" jar="transport-cxf"/-->
+ <build-sub dir="transports/ejb" jar="transport-ejb"/>
+ <!--build-sub dir="transports/email" jar="transport-email"/-->
+ <!--build-sub dir="transports/file" jar="transport-file"/-->
+ <!--build-sub dir="transports/ftp" jar="transport-ftp"/ missing: ibid-file-->
+ <!--build-sub dir="transports/http" jar="transport-http"/ missing: jettyX? -->
+ <!-- build-sub dir="transports/axis" jar="transport-axis"/ missing: ibid-http -->
+ <!--build-sub dir="transports/jbpm" jar="transport-jbpm"/ missing: jbpm-->
+ <!--build-sub dir="transports/jdbc" jar="transport-jdbc"/ missing: commons-dbutils -->
+ <build-sub dir="transports/jms" jar="transport-jms"/>
+ <build-sub dir="transports/multicast" jar="transport-multicast"/>
+ <build-sub dir="transports/quartz" jar="transport-quartz"/>
+ <build-sub dir="transports/rmi" jar="transport-rmi"/>
+ <build-sub dir="transports/soap" jar="transport-soap"/>
+ <build-sub dir="transports/ssl" jar="transport-ssl"/>
+ <build-sub dir="transports/stdio" jar="transport-stdio"/>
+ <build-sub dir="transports/tcp" jar="transport-tcp"/>
+ <build-sub dir="transports/udp" jar="transport-udp"/>
<build-sub dir="transports/vm" jar="transport-vm"/>
+ <!--build-sub dir="transports/xmpp" jar="transport-xmpp"/ missing: smack -->
</target>
+
<target name="clean">
- <clean-sub dir="core" jar="core"/>
+ <!--clean-sub dir="core" jar="core"/>
<clean-sub dir="modules/spring-config" jar="module-spring-config"/>
<clean-sub dir="modules/xml" jar="module-xml"/>
<clean-sub dir="modules/client" jar="module-client"/>
<clean-sub dir="modules/builders" jar="module-builders"/>
- <clean-sub dir="transports/vm" jar="transport-vm"/>
- <delete dir="${target.dir}"/>
+ <clean-sub dir="modules/acegi" jar="module-acegi"/>
+ <clean-sub dir="modules/boot" jar="module-boot"/>
+ <clean-sub dir="modules/jboss-transactions" jar="module-jboss-transactions"/>
+ <clean-sub dir="modules/jaas" jar="module-jaas"/>
+ <clean-sub dir="modules/jca" jar="module-jca"/>
+ <clean-sub dir="modules/management" jar="module-management"/>
+ <clean-sub dir="modules/ognl" jar="module-ognl"/>
+ <clean-sub dir="modules/osgi" jar="module-osgi"/>
+ <clean-sub dir="modules/persistence" jar="module-persistence"/>
+ <clean-sub dir="modules/pgp" jar="module-pgp"/>
+ <clean-sub dir="modules/scripting" jar="module-scripting"/>
+ <clean-sub dir="modules/spring-extras" jar="module-spring-extras"/>
+ <clean-sub dir="transports/axis" jar="transport-axis"/>
+ <clean-sub dir="transports/bpm" jar="transport-bpm"/>
+ <clean-sub dir="transports/cxf" jar="transport-cxf"/>
+ <clean-sub dir="transports/ejb" jar="transport-ejb"/>
+ <clean-sub dir="transports/email" jar="transport-email"/>
+ <clean-sub dir="transports/file" jar="transport-file"/>
+ <clean-sub dir="transports/ftp" jar="transport-ftp"/>
+ <clean-sub dir="transports/http" jar="transport-http"/>
+ <clean-sub dir="transports/jbpm" jar="transport-jbpm"/>
+ <clean-sub dir="transports/jdbc" jar="transport-jdbc"/>
+ <clean-sub dir="transports/jms" jar="transport-jms"/>
+ <clean-sub dir="transports/multicast" jar="transport-multicast"/>
+ <clean-sub dir="transports/quartz" jar="transport-quartz"/>
+ <clean-sub dir="transports/rmi" jar="transport-rmi"/>
+ <clean-sub dir="transports/soap" jar="transport-soap"/>
+ <clean-sub dir="transports/ssl" jar="transport-ssl"/>
+ <clean-sub dir="transports/stdio" jar="transport-stdio"/>
+ <clean-sub dir="transports/tcp" jar="transport-tcp"/>
+ <clean-sub dir="transports/udp" jar="transport-udp"/>
+ <clean-sub dir="transports/vm" jar="transport-vm"/>
+ <clean-sub dir="transports/xmpp" jar="transport-xmpp"/>
+ <delete dir="${target.dir}"/-->
</target>
</project>
Modified: mule/trunk/debian/control
===================================================================
--- mule/trunk/debian/control 2010-03-09 22:11:55 UTC (rev 21)
+++ mule/trunk/debian/control 2010-03-10 03:20:34 UTC (rev 22)
@@ -6,6 +6,8 @@
Uploaders: Chris Grzegorczyk <grze at eucalyptus.com>, Graziano Obertelli <graziano at eucalyptus.com>, Kyo Lee <kyo.lee at eucalyptus.com>
Build-Depends: ant, debhelper (>= 5), cdbs (>= 0.4.5.3)
Build-Depends-Indep: default-jdk, gcj-jdk, ant-optional,
+ libaxis-java,
+ libaopalliance-java,
libantlr-java,
libaopalliance-java,
libasm2-java,
@@ -19,7 +21,9 @@
libcommons-beanutils-java,
libcommons-cli-java,
libcommons-collections3-java,
+ libcommons-httpclient-java,
libcommons-io-java,
+ libcommons-net2-java,
libcommons-jxpath-java,
libcommons-lang-java,
libcommons-pool-java,
Added: mule/trunk/debian/exclude
===================================================================
--- mule/trunk/debian/exclude (rev 0)
+++ mule/trunk/debian/exclude 2010-03-10 03:20:34 UTC (rev 22)
@@ -0,0 +1 @@
+modules/persistence/src/main/java/org/mule/persistence/xmldb
Added: mule/trunk/debian/patches/03_remove_spring_jms.diff
===================================================================
--- mule/trunk/debian/patches/03_remove_spring_jms.diff (rev 0)
+++ mule/trunk/debian/patches/03_remove_spring_jms.diff 2010-03-10 03:20:34 UTC (rev 22)
@@ -0,0 +1,26 @@
+--- old/modules/spring-extras/src/main/java/org/mule/module/spring/transaction/SpringTransactionFactory.java 2010-03-09 16:33:39.000000000 -0800
++++ new/modules/spring-extras/src/main/java/org/mule/module/spring/transaction/SpringTransactionFactory.java 2010-03-09 16:33:04.000000000 -0800
+@@ -17,7 +17,7 @@
+ import org.mule.transaction.AbstractSingleResourceTransaction;
+
+ import org.springframework.jdbc.datasource.ConnectionHolder;
+-import org.springframework.jms.connection.JmsResourceHolder;
++//import org.springframework.jms.connection.JmsResourceHolder;
+ import org.springframework.transaction.PlatformTransactionManager;
+ import org.springframework.transaction.TransactionStatus;
+ import org.springframework.transaction.support.TransactionSynchronizationManager;
+@@ -97,10 +97,10 @@
+ {
+ if (!(res instanceof ConnectionHolder))
+ {
+- if (res instanceof JmsResourceHolder)
++/* if (res instanceof JmsResourceHolder)
+ {
+ return ((JmsResourceHolder)res).getConnection();
+- }
++ }*/
+ }
+ else
+ {
+
+
Modified: mule/trunk/debian/patches/series
===================================================================
--- mule/trunk/debian/patches/series 2010-03-09 22:11:55 UTC (rev 21)
+++ mule/trunk/debian/patches/series 2010-03-10 03:20:34 UTC (rev 22)
@@ -1 +1,2 @@
01_fix_fileutiles_return.diff
+03_remove_spring_jms.diff
Modified: mule/trunk/debian/rules
===================================================================
--- mule/trunk/debian/rules 2010-03-09 22:11:55 UTC (rev 21)
+++ mule/trunk/debian/rules 2010-03-10 03:20:34 UTC (rev 22)
@@ -14,20 +14,35 @@
-DsourceVersion=$(REQUIRED_JVM_VERSION) \
-DtargetVersion=$(REQUIRED_JVM_VERSION)
#
-DEB_JARS := backport-util-concurrent commons-beanutils commons-cli commons-collections3 commons-io commons-jxpath commons-logging commons-lang commons-pool dom4j geronimo-j2ee-connector-1.5-spec jaxen.jar jug-asl log4j-1.2 geronimo-ejb-3.0-spec geronimo-jta-1.0.1b-spec maven-artifact-manager mx4j ognl servlet-2.3 spring-beans spring-core spring-web spring-context xstream
+DEB_JARS := groovy quartz geronimo-jms-1.1-spec jaxrpc commons-net2 axis aopalliance backport-util-concurrent commons-beanutils commons-cli commons-collections3 commons-httpclient commons-io commons-jxpath commons-logging commons-lang commons-pool dom4j geronimo-j2ee-connector-1.5-spec jaxen.jar jug-asl log4j-1.2 geronimo-ejb-3.0-spec geronimo-jta-1.0.1b-spec jboss-transaction maven-artifact-manager mx4j ognl servlet-2.3 spring-beans spring-core spring-web spring-context spring-jdbc spring-tx xstream
binary-post-install/lib$(DEB_SOURCE_PACKAGE)-java::
d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-core-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-builders-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-client-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-jaas-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-ognl-$(DEB_UPSTREAM_VERSION).jar usr/share/java
d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-spring-config-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-scripting-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-spring-extras-$(DEB_UPSTREAM_VERSION).jar usr/share/java
d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-xml-$(DEB_UPSTREAM_VERSION).jar usr/share/java
- d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-builders-$(DEB_UPSTREAM_VERSION).jar usr/share/java
- d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-module-client-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-bpm-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-ejb-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-jms-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-multicast-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-quartz-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-rmi-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-soap-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-ssl-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-stdio-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-tcp-$(DEB_UPSTREAM_VERSION).jar usr/share/java
+ d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-udp-$(DEB_UPSTREAM_VERSION).jar usr/share/java
dh_install -plib$(DEB_SOURCE_PACKAGE)-java target/$(DEB_SOURCE_PACKAGE)-transport-vm-$(DEB_UPSTREAM_VERSION).jar usr/share/java
get-orig-source:
mkdir orig_tmp
cd orig_tmp && \
- svn export -q $(SVN) $(DEB_SOURCE_PACKAGE)-$(DEB_UPSTREAM_VERSION) && \
- tar czf ../../$(DEB_SOURCE_PACKAGE)_$(DEB_UPSTREAM_VERSION).orig.tar.gz $(DEB_SOURCE_PACKAGE)-$(DEB_UPSTREAM_VERSION)
+ svn export $(SVN) $(DEB_SOURCE_PACKAGE)-$(DEB_UPSTREAM_VERSION) && \
+ tar c --exclude-vcs --exclude-from=../debian/exclude -zvf ../../$(DEB_SOURCE_PACKAGE)_$(DEB_UPSTREAM_VERSION).orig.tar.gz $(DEB_SOURCE_PACKAGE)-$(DEB_UPSTREAM_VERSION)
rm -rf orig_tmp
More information about the pkg-eucalyptus-commits
mailing list